发明名称 METHOD FOR PRODUCING CHEMICALLY MODIFIED FULLERENE
摘要 <P>PROBLEM TO BE SOLVED: To inexpensively produce a chemically modified fullerene having a phosphonic acid group and a sulfonic acid group useful in producing a fuel cell proton conduction membrane. <P>SOLUTION: In the method for producing the chemically modified fullerene having 1-12 partial structures represented by the formula (wherein X is SO<SB>3</SB>M or PO(OY)<SB>2</SB>; M is H or an alkali metal; Y is M or R; and R is a 1-5C alkyl group or a phenyl group) by selecting a specific reaction solvent in such a manner that in the case of a sulfonation reagent of K<SB>2</SB>SO<SB>3</SB>, (dimethylacetamide+water) is used and in the case of a phosphonation reagent of LiPO(OR)<SB>2</SB>(wherein R is a 1-5C alkyl group or a phenyl group), dioxane is used, and dispersing a fullerene and K<SB>2</SB>SO<SB>3</SB>or LiPO(OR)<SB>2</SB>in the solvent to react them under normal pressure or under pressure at a reaction temperature of 20-200&deg;C for 10-200 hours, the raw material fullerene comprises a mixture of C<SB>60</SB>and C<SB>70</SB>. <P>COPYRIGHT: (C)2010,JPO&INPIT
